After having breakfast, visitors can leave the
inhabitants here for Bac Ha town, Sunday: A
scenic 3-hour trek to Can Cau on Saturday or
drive to visit famous Bac Ha Market, situated on
the border to Yunnan . Every Sunday the
otherwise sleepy town is transformed into a
bustling place full with various ethnic
minorities. Here visitors can meet more of Lao
Cai’s colourful Flower H’mong people, plus Nung,
Dzao Tuyen, Tu Di and a number of other ethnic
groups such as the Thu Lao, the Pa Di, the La
Chi and the highly-photogenic Lo Lo. Check in
Bac Ha hotel. Have dinner at local restaurant.

DAY 7:
BAC HA - COC LY -LAO CAI - HANOI (B/L/D)
Breakfast start trek down about 2hours to Coc Ly
market(every Tuesday) locates by the Chay River,
which flows from China. Every Tuesday morning,
minorities from surrounding villages such as
Flower Hmong, Black Zao and Tay, gather to sell
and buy their products. After visiting the
market, you travel by boat downstream. Along the
ride, you can enjoy magnificent sight of the
beautiful caves and life on the riverbank. You
will have lunch on a beach or later in a
village.
The trip will also offers you a visit to Trung
Do village of Tay minority, where you can stop
by a traditional Tay house for a cup of tea. You
will go further downstream until you arrive to
Bao Nhai Bridge. Here you get on the car for the
journey back to Lao Cai.
